What Are Vegetated Roofing Systems?

Vegetated roofing systems are ‘green’ roofs that employ a plant layer upon flat or sloped roofs. The use of plant life distinguishes vegetated roofing systems from other ‘green’ roofs that also incorporate heat reduction elements.

More than a decorative recreational space focused on plant growth, a vegetative roof is a planned system with many parts that support the function of your roof (e.g., proper drainage and weather protection). The structural integrity of your building is maintained through layers of insulation, water membranes, and growing mediums—it is an active roof with many subsystems that support the efficient operation of your building. It is imperative to note that consideration of the weight of the system being installed must be analyzed as to whether the building can support the load.

Vegetated roofs also consist of unique plant solutions

Different climates require different native greenery that supports the local environment. Various soil types, moisture barriers, and growth medium materials have specific use cases that can help with UV reflection, water absorption, water holding capacity, and cooling effects. Your vegetated roof will be a tailored space that can improve building efficiency, roof integrity, and the strength of the local ecosystem.

What Are the Benefits of a Vegetated Roofing System?

Vegetated roofs offer a series of benefits to both building owners and the community:

Community benefits

  • Mitigated heat island effects: Cities experience higher temperatures than the surrounding areas because standard building materials absorb and reflect UV rays at a rate greater than natural landscapes. As a result, limited green areas create a heat island that causes several adverse effects, such as increased energy consumption, elevated emission of greenhouse gasses, respiratory and heat-related health issues, and water quality issues.

    Vegetative roofs are an equalizing solution to the urban heat island effects. Plants engage in evapotranspiration, releasing moisture into the air that reduces heat. Moreover, vegetated layers are helpful with solar reflection, with some green roofs reaching temperatures 30-40% less than conventional roofing systems.
  • Reduced air pollution: The benefits of plant life regarding air quality is common knowledge. But evapotranspiration also involves a filtering system that can capture pollutants. Recent studies show that concentrations of pollutants such as ground-level ozone, carbon monoxide, and sulfur dioxides experience a 5-8% decrease with the inclusion of green roofs. Green roofs also clean the air through prevention; renewable and green building options are far more eco-friendly than standard construction materials that can leach out after sun exposure or decay.
  • Better stormwater management: Many paved areas and roofs contribute to flooding and erosion. While city stormwater management aids runoffs, the holding capacity and water retention of a vegetated roof system can replicate the engineering features of stormwater basins. Many green roofs can even harvest rainfall for irrigation and non-potable use cases. Even water quality will increase as the biodiversity of aquatic life will suffer from the increased heat and the introduction of building materials. Up to 30% of nitrogen and phosphorus release is due to dust accumulation on rooftops—a vegetated layer can protect, clean, and manage water dispersion.

Owner benefits

  • Thermal efficiency: Vegetated roofing systems are devised to decrease heat flow, increase insulation, and provide shade that can limit the effects of sunlight and UV rays. Your selected roofing system can affect interior cooling capacity, and there are reports that the air conditioning load can decrease by 10 – 30% due to the installation of a green roof. Gain electricity usage and cost savings by choosing a vegetated roofing system.
  • Extended roofing system lifespan: Vegetated roofs and their included plant growth help protect roof membranes that lead to longer roof life spans. Greenery is a natural barrier to weather elements, mechanical damages, and other environmental stresses (some can even help limit fire damage). While conventional roofs can fall apart after 10 – 20 years, green roofs are expected to last 50 – 75 years and are relatively maintenance-free beyond standard plant care (you will need to weed two to three times a year).
  • Increased building value: A green roof adds aesthetic beauty and potential recreational space to increase property values. Buyers often look favorably upon the climate-proof construction, and the included utility cost decreases. The overall worth of your building will increase with the installation of an effective vegetated roof system, further aiding property appreciation and future return on investment.
  • User comfort: The natural air purification, cooling abilities, and heat reduction/reflection delivered by your vegetated roofing system will directly improve the interior air quality and overall comfort of your building. There is even a dampening effect to acoustic sounds, which could benefit large commercial properties that work with loud machinery. A well-devised vegetated roofing system will make it far more comfortable for the people who use the facilities.

Vegetated Roofing System Considerations

If you are interested in renovating and upgrading to a vegetated roof, there are several aspects you should consider before you go through the installation process. A green roof is an involved process, and without due care, you could run the risk of leaks, damages, and the weakening of your building’s structure.

For example, you will need to choose from three possible system types: Intensive, Semi-intensive, or Extensive. Intensive has a deeper growing medium, while extensive green roofs use shallow systems that are easy to install. Each system type has different maintenance requirements regarding irrigation, weeding, and professional landscaping. More importantly, each system requires specific structural materials and load-bearing components that ensure your safety.

You can also use different planting systems that offer other substrates and vegetation possibilities. Sedum mats are common pre-planted options, while potted plants and plugs will take on more installation expenses and require more customization.

It is critical to consider the type of roof system that is installed beneath the vegetation. Properly installed and durable membranes, water barriers, drainage mats are key components to ensuring a long-lasting and beautiful garden rood. Lastly, be sure to follow the code requirements of your state, as there may be specific building laws regarding ‘green’ roofs. Most building rules outline safety issues related to wind uplift risk, soil stability, and water repellency. A well-built green roof will help support the biodiversity of the local ecosystem and the safety of tenants rather than increase risk.
